Shein revealed that it identified two instances of child labor in its supply chain last year, involving minors under 15 years old working for its manufacturers. The fast-fashion company suspended orders from the suppliers upon discovering these violations and took corrective actions, including terminating contracts with underage workers and ensuring they received their due wages before resuming business with the suppliers after they strengthened their hiring practices. This disclosure has sparked scrutiny from advocacy groups ahead of Shein's potential stock market listings.
